Erie, PA - For a second consecutive day, the Baysox and Erie were washed away. A doubleheader is set for Monday, June 29th at 5:05 p.m. before Bowie heads to Akron.
The second makeup game will be played as a part of a doubleheader when the Baysox head to Erie to close the regular season on Saturday, September 5th at 5:05 p.m. The Baysox are winners of three in a row and seven of eight games. Last place Erie has been surging of late as well, winners of eight of 11 games.
